Episode 109: Marcus Dyson Interview

dimanche 7 mars 2021Duration 02:04:12

There is plenty for Commodore Amiga fans in this episode. Paul sits down to speak to Marcus Dyson who spent 4 years on Amiga Format, as well as some time at Team 17.

Starting in 1990 at Future Publishing Marcus started off as an artist for the magazine before moving to editor. He shares some of his memories as well as challenges faced on the magazine at that time. We discuss reviews, cover disks, fave games and more.

In 1994 Marcus moved onto Team 17 helping bring several well known Amiga titles to other systems including Worms. He shared some great stories with us including the Tower Assault FMV film for CD32.

We also cover how SPOnG website came about and what the original aim for it was.

Episode 108: John Davison Interview

mercredi 13 janvier 2021Duration 02:18:29

Our latest interview is with VP of IGN, John Davison.

John started his career in the games industry over 30 years ago with his first fulltime role on Games-X magazine.

John shares the challenges he faced on a weekly games magazine before moving onto Megadrive Advanced Gaming, PC Zone and more.

We discuss how PC Zone became one of the leading PC magazines and some of the standout features in the mag.

Moving onto his time in America we cover EGM, GamePro,  Metacritic, 1Up podcast, Gamespot and loads more! To finish we briefly mention his most recent role at IGN.

Episode 107: Gary Whitta Interview

mardi 22 décembre 2020Duration 02:20:26

This episode we are joined by a huge guest! Gary Whitta joins Paul to discuss his career in games journalism, writing Hollywood screenplays, Animal Crossing talkshows and more!

Covering a 30 year plus career, Gary started off on Commodore User being an owner of the Amiga which helped get his big break on magazines. He shares several stories about his time on Games-X, The One, ACE, CVG and more. However the main magazine that changed so much for him was PC Gamer which he edited in the UK before eventually moving to America and taking over on the US version.

He shares a lot of the challenges he faced in America before trying his hand at writing screenplays for Hollywood. We briefly discuss Book Of Eli, After Earth and a little film called Star Wars Rogue One.

Finally we cover how 2020 lockdown life led to his Animal Crossing talkshow and how crazy it has been to have several big name guests.

Episode 106: Tim Weaver Interview

jeudi 5 novembre 2020Duration 02:26:42

Tim Weaver has been writing for decades. Currently he has 10 David Raker novels under his belt, a very popular crime/ thriller series.

He started his career at Future Publishing back in 1996 on Nintnedo magazine Total! Tim shares the early days on the mag as well as other Snes magazine Super Play before he went on to work on the magazine that gave him his happiest years - N64 Magazine.

N64 mag still has so many fans today and was the go to magazine for N64 owners. As well as sharing stories and experiences here we also cover NGC, Arcade, Xbox World magazines plus more. Tim goes into detail about the challenges he had on certain magazines over the years also before needing a new challenge as a full-time author.

We do discuss his novels as well as his podcast "Missing" from a few years ago.

Episode 105: Better Call Paul(s)

dimanche 11 octobre 2020Duration 02:29:24

In this episode Paul sits down to discuss CVG magazine and more with Paul Glancey and also another Paul, this time Davies! Yes three people on one call all called Paul (that's a mouthful).

Paul Glancey makes his MPU debut to take us through some key moments of his career. Starting on Zzap64, working with Jaz Rignall he soon got into the swing of things and followed Jaz to EMAP and CVG magazine. He tells us about learning the ropes, a few fave games as well as working on Megatech, Mean Machines and more.

Paul Davies returns to the show to speak more in depth about his time on Nintendo Magazine System and CVG. It was great to hear both Paul's share their experiences and crossed paths at EMAP.

Episode 104: Chris Scullion Interview

vendredi 25 septembre 2020Duration 02:17:22

Chris Scullion joins us this episode to discuss his career as a games writer. Starting on Official Nintendo Magazine in 2006, he has also written for the online versions of N Gamer and CVG as well as being a regular contributor to Nintendo Life.

When he joined ONM the Gamecube was on the way out but the Wii would go on to become one of Nintendo's most popular consoles. We discuss some key moments in his career, meeting some well known names, certain games reviews for Sonic titles and much more.

Chris shares some honest thoughts in our conversation especially how CVG ended! Finally we also discuss his work on the NES and SNES Encyclopedias and his future plans for follow up books.
